I have puppet-server 3.8.3 and am working on making that go with a Mac running 10.10.5 "Mavericks".  I installed puppet-agent-1.2.6-1.osx10.10.dmg  When I run 'puppet agent --test' on the Mac, I get:

Error: Could not request certificate: Error 400 on SERVER: The environment must be purely alphanumeric, not 'puppet-ca'

Googling that puzzler quickly suggested a client version of puppet that's higher than the master.  I had looked into this before, and https://docs.puppetlabs.com/puppet/latest/reference/about_agent.html suggests that there is no puppet agent that will work with open source puppet.  Please tell me that isn't the case!

> I have puppet-server 3.8.3 and am working on making that go with a Mac running 10.10.5 "Mavericks". I installed puppet-agent-1.2.6-1.osx10.10.dmg When I run 'puppet agent --test' on the Mac, I get:

Puppet-agent is Puppet 4. You either need to install the same puppet agent version as the master or upgrade your master.
Installation notes for Puppet 3.8 on OS X can be found here:
https://docs.puppetlabs.com/puppet/3.8/reference/install_osx.html
